Five Nines Adds Two to Staff
LINCOLN, NE January 14, 2008 - Five Nines Technology Group, an IT support and consulting company based in Lincoln, adds two more to it’s growing staff.
Frank Clatterbaugh joins Five Nines as a network engineer. Previously he worked as a support engineer and consultant for community banks, hospitals and medical practices. Clatterbaugh holds a bachelors degree in engineering from the University of Nebraska Lincoln.
“We are excited for the impact that Frank brings to our team,” said James Bowen, co-owner. “He has a tremendous technical background, great character and a personality that our clients will appreciate.”
Amber Farley joins Five Nines as a purchasing manager. Her experience in medical billing and client relationships will help to bring more communication and organization to our clients product procurement. “With the dramatic growth of our customer base, we are grateful that Amber will help bring more services to our customers,” said Ben Pankonin, director of Business Development.
